On today’s MeidasTouch Podcast, we break down the explosive fallout after Donald Trump launches a politically motivated criminal investigation into Federal Reserve Chair Jerome Powell, escalates his threats to prosecute political rivals like Letitia James, and even fires yet another federal prosecutor for refusing to fabricate charges against James Comey. We examine Trump’s deranged declaration that he is now the “president of Venezuela” as chaos erupts following the U.S. invasion, and we bring you the latest from our on-the-ground reporting partnership with Status Coup in Minneapolis as ICE violence intensifies and Minnesota files a lawsuit against the regime. Plus, even deep-red states are now rejecting Trump’s economic agenda as it continues to collapse under its own weight — and so much more. Ben, Brett, and Jordy discuss all this and more!
